WebThe Cisco Borderless Network is a network architecture that combines several innovations and design considerations to allow organizations to connect anyone, anywhere, anytime, and on any device securely, reliably, and seamlessly. WebFeb 6, 2016 · One of the basic functions of the distribution layer of the Cisco Borderless Architecture is to perform routing between different VLANs. Acting as a backbone and aggregating campus blocks are functions of the core layer. Providing access to end user devices is a function of the access layer. 5.

WebNov 17, 2024 · To meet these fundamental design goals, a network must be built on a hierarchical network architecture that allows for both flexibility and growth. Hierarchical Network Design (1.1.2) This topic discusses the three functional layers of the hierarchical network model: the access, distribution, and core layers. Network Hierarchy (1.1.2.1)
